I think I'm the guy he met in Byron with the Wipika inflatable that he mentions in the podcast. He was parked up at the main car park in front of Shipwrecks and he had these half roller blade things, 1 under each foot, and he was cruising in circles around the parking lot. His camper van was a big 4x4 unit. He had a foil type of kite (with handles, not a bar), and the craziest thing was he didn't have a proper board - he had the straps drilled into a piece of wood roughly shaped into a board. No fins. He'd kite it over the sand into the water and back out over the sand. Say what you like about him but he charged pretty hard, had his own opinions on things and pioneered the sport. No idea why he is banned here.
